skyline

BrE /ˈskailaɪn/ AmE /ˈskaɪlaɪn/

noun en → es

1 VIEW [singular] B1

the outline of the tops of buildings, mountains, etc. as seen against the sky

silueta de edificios, montañas, etc.

  • the skyline of a city

Collocations city skyline · distant skyline

  • The city's skyline is dominated by the twin towers.

    La silueta de la ciudad está dominada por las dos torres.
